#380ed1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#380ed1 is composed of 22% red, 5.5%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 93.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 252.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 43.7%. #380ed1 color hex could be obtained by blending #701cff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#380ed1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#380ed1 has RGB values of R:56, G:14,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 3673809.

Hex triplet 380ed1 #380ed1
RGB Decimal 56, 14, 209 rgb(56,14,209)
RGB Percent 22, 5.5, 82 rgb(22%,5.5%,82%)
CMYK 73, 93, 0, 18
HSL 252.9°, 87.4, 43.7 hsl(252.9,87.4%,43.7%)
HSV (or HSB) 252.9°, 93.3, 82
Web Safe 3300cc #3300cc
CIE-LAB 28.792, 66.474, -87.401
XYZ 13.294, 5.758, 60.729
xyY 0.167, 0.072, 5.758
CIE-LCH 28.792, 109.808, 307.255
CIE-LUV 28.792, -3.43, -106.482
Hunter-Lab 23.995, 56.906, -133.261
Binary 00111000, 00001110, 11010001

Shades and Tints of #380ed1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020007 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#380ed1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6c73 is the less saturated color, while #3305da is the most saturated one.
